Charrington Tower, which was first called Providence Tower, is a very tall building in London, England. It is a residential tower, meaning people live there. The tower stands 136 meters (about 446 feet) high and has 44 floors. It is located in east London, right by the River Thames, and was finished in 2016.

About Charrington Tower

Charrington Tower is part of a larger area called New Providence Wharf. This area is known for its modern buildings and great views of the city and river. The tower's height makes it one of the noticeable buildings in the Blackwall area of London.

Who Built This Tall Tower?

Many different groups worked together to create Charrington Tower. The idea for the tower came from a company called Ballymore. They are known for developing large building projects.

The design of the tower was created by a famous architecture firm called Skidmore, Owings & Merrill. Architects are like artists who design buildings. They make sure buildings are safe, strong, and look good.

The actual construction, or building work, was done by Balfour Beatty. This company is a big contractor that builds many large structures.

Planning and Construction

The plan for Charrington Tower was first shared with the public in June 2012. This announcement happened in Singapore. Later that year, in September 2012, more events were held in Hong Kong and Singapore to share details about the project. Building work began in 2013 and the tower was completed in 2016.
